r (Set/Reset)*: Press this button to set or
reset certain functions and to turn off or
acknowledge messages on the DIC.
4 (Option)*: Press this button to display the units,
language, personalization, compass zone, and
compass calibration. See DIC Vehicle
Personalization on page 229 and DIC Compass
(Uplevel Only) on page 206 for more information.
t (Traction Control)*: If your vehicle has
the traction control system, press this button to
turn traction control on or off. See Traction Control
System (TCS) on page 294 for more information.
| (Hazard): Press this button to turn the
hazard warning flashers on and off. See Hazard
Warning Flashers on page 150 for more
information.
*These buttons are available on uplevel
vehicles only.
**This button is available on base level
vehicles only.
Trip/Odometer Menu Items
TRIP/ODO (Trip Odometer): Press this button to
scroll through the following menu items:
Odometer
Press the trip/odometer button until the odometer
displays. This mode shows the distance the vehicle
has been driven in either miles or kilometers.
Trip A and Trip B
Press the trip/odometer button until A or B
displays. This mode shows the current distance
traveled in either miles or kilometers since the last
reset for each trip odometer. Both trip odometers
can be used at the same time.
The display will show the odometer on the top line
and the trip odometer information, either A or B,
on the bottom line.
Each trip odometer can be reset to zero separately
by briefly pressing the set/reset button on the
uplevel vehicle or by briefly pressing and holding
the trip odometer button on the base level vehicle
while the desired trip odometer is displayed.
